  <dc:title>Manuscript, 'Observation of the Moon's transit by Aldebaran, 3 April 1736, made at London' by John Bevis</dc:title>
  <dc:description>Bevis briefly describes the transit of the Moon along with the times of his observations. Includes one figure in the text. Note reads: 'Figure must be cut in wood'.

Subject: Astronomy

Read to the Royal Society on 8 April 1736

Published in Philosophical Transactions as 'Observation of the moon's transit by Aldebaran, April 3, 1736. made at London by John Bevis, M. D'</dc:description>
